This article addresses reenactment as a bodily critique of the archive, a rupture of linear temporality, and a catalysing act of return that values both the unrepeatable and the enduring. It is also viewed as a tool for revisiting unresolved issues in performance practice and as an operation that reactivates political tensions, embodied memories, and historical resonances. Insights from Peggy Phelan, Rebecca Schneider, Diana Taylor, and Leda Martins frame reenactment as a process of transforming meaning through variations in bodies, spaces, and contexts, thereby generating new forms of knowledge production.
